Ingredients
To create this delicious Peanut Butter Mug Cake, gather the following ingredients:
- 1 ½ Tablespoons Vegetable Oil
- 2 ½ Tablespoons Brown Sugar
- 1 Egg White (from a large egg)
- 2 ½ Tablespoons Creamy Peanut Butter
- 3 Tablespoons All-Purpose Flour
- 1/4 teaspoon Baking Powder
- 1 Tablespoon Chocolate Chips
Having these ingredients on hand will make your mug cake adventure a breeze!
Mixing the Base

Now, let’s get into the fun part! Grab a microwave-safe mug and combine the vegetable oil, brown sugar, and egg white. Use a fork to whisk these ingredients together until you’ve achieved a uniform mixture. This step is crucial for getting a smooth base for your cake. Make sure everything is well blended; you want no granules of sugar left at this point.
Incorporating the Peanut Butter
Next up, it’s time to add that creamy peanut butter! Scoop it into the mug and stir vigorously. This will not only blend the peanut butter completely into the mixture but also infuse your cake with that deliciously nutty flavor we all crave. Ensure there are no lumps; they could result in uneven baking.
Adding the Dry Ingredients
Once your base is ready, sprinkle the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and chocolate chips into the mug. Gently mix everything together until all the components are just combined. A good rule of thumb here is to avoid overmixing, as that can affect the cake’s texture. You should see a nice, thick batter that’s ready for the microwave.
Cooking the Mug Cake
Now, it’s time for the magic to happen! Place your filled mug in the microwave and cook it on high for 1 minute and 10 seconds. Keep an eye on it while it cooks, as microwave wattage can vary. You want to make sure it’s cooked through but not overdone; otherwise, it may dry out. The top should look set and slightly domed.

Tips for Success
- Ensure your mug is large enough to prevent spills while the cake rises. A bigger mug gives the cake room to puff up beautifully.
- Use a fork instead of a whisk for easier mixing; it helps incorporate everything without making a mess.
- Allow the cake to cool slightly before diving in as it retains heat. You don’t want to burn your tongue on this delicious treat!
Variations
Feeling adventurous? Here are a few fun variations you can try:
- Nutty Additions: Mix in chopped nuts like walnuts or pecans for added texture.
- Flavor Twist: Swap peanut butter with almond butter or add a sprinkle of cinnamon to give it a different taste.
- Vegan Option: Substitute the egg white with an equivalent amount of applesauce or a flax egg.
These variations can make your mug cake experience even more enjoyable and customized!
Storage Tips
This peanut butter mug cake is best enjoyed fresh. If you happen to have le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 1 day. To restore warmth, simply reheat in the microwave for a few seconds before enjoying.

FAQs
Q1: Can I make this mug cake without an egg?
A1: Yes! Substitute the egg white with 2 tablespoons of applesauce or 1 tablespoon of flaxseed mixed with 3 tablespoons of water.
Q2: How can I make this recipe gluten-free?
A2: Use a gluten-free all-purpose flour blend instead of regular flour.
Q3: Can I double the recipe?
A3: It’s best to make separate mug cakes, as doubling the ingredients can lead to uneven cooking.
Q4: How long will this mug cake stay fresh?
A4: For the best flavor and texture, enjoy it immediately. If stored, consume within 1 day.
Q5: Can I add other flavors?
A5: Absolutely! Feel free to incorporate cocoa powder for a chocolate twist or a splash of vanilla extract for extra flavor.

Peanut Butter Mug Cake
This Peanut Butter Mug Cake is a cozy dessert that combines creamy peanut butter and chocolate chips, ideal for a quick snack or late-night treat.
- Total Time: 3 minutes
- Yield: 1 serving 1x
Ingredients
- 1 ½ Tablespoons Vegetable Oil
- 2 ½ Tablespoons Brown Sugar
- 1 Egg White (from a large egg)
- 2 ½ Tablespoons Creamy Peanut Butter
- 3 Tablespoons All-Purpose Flour
- 1/4 teaspoon Baking Powder
- 1 Tablespoon Chocolate Chips
Instructions
- In a microwave-safe mug, whisk vegetable oil, brown sugar, and egg white until smooth.
- Add creamy peanut butter and mix until incorporated.
- Sprinkle in flour, baking powder, and chocolate chips, then mix gently.
- Microwave on high for 1 minute and 10 seconds, checking for doneness.
- Let cool slightly before enjoying directly from the mug or on a plate.
Notes
Use a large mug to prevent spills while baking.
Mix ingredients with a fork for easier cleanup.
Let the cake cool a bit to avoid burns.
